II.1.1)Title:
Scientific Support for the Implementation of the Nitrates Directive (Directive 91/676/EEC)
Reference number: ENV.D.1/SER/2019/0011
II.1.2)Main CPV code90700000 Environmental services
II.1.3)Type of contractServices
II.1.4)Short description:
The objective of this service contract is to support DG Environment on technical and scientific aspects of nutrients use and management in the agricultural sector and assist the Commission in its obligation to enforce the Nitrates Directive. In particular, the service contract will address the specific needs linked to:
— the provision of scientific and technical advice on an ad hoc basis on issues linked directly or indirectly to the Nitrates Directive,
— the production of reports concerning scientific and technical issues related to nutrients use and management, including analysis of the Member States' Action Programmes under the Nitrates Directive,
— the analysis of reports submitted to the Commission by Member States within a context of a derogation granted in accordance with annex III 2.(b) of the Nitrates Directive, focusing on the issue of the possible impact on water quality of such derogations.
